Book I. 22          The Master said, “I do not see how a man can be acceptable who is untrustworthy in word?  When a pin is missing in the yoke bar of a large cart or the collar bar of a small cart, how can the cart be expected to go?”

         I honestly believe that trust is a huge issue in American politics. When a political leader does something wrong, for example, a sex scandal, the American people loose faith in them. People in politics are supposed to set an example, and we are supposed to look up to them, but if we don't trust them, then how do they expect us to follow them? We elect a leader because we trust them to take care of us, and enforce our rights. Without trust , that is not possible. The second part of the quote explains that if a small part is missing, than how can the whole thing function. This small part is trust, and if that is missing, than that person is not fit to be a leader.
